In Southern California, East of Palmdale, in the desert, on Hwy # 138, near Littlerock is a very large Cadillac "graveyard". It has acres of old Cadillacs. Most are complete cars. There is no sign, no phone number shown. It is all fenced in. Does anyone know what this yard is about?

It is hard to imagine the enormity of this Cadillac junk yard, mostly 70's and later cars, but there was some 50's stuff as well.  When I went to California to pick up my '41 Cadillac, we passed by this place and our mouths fell open.  We drove about 1.2 miles up the cross road before coming to the end of the yard.  To give you some perspective, here is a Google earth picture of the place and a couple other shots..... it is unbelievable.
